Porto was chosen as “The City to Visit This Year” by Forbes 2017 and is a definite must-see city in Europe, even if it is just for a weekend break. It has a unique atmosphere with lovely neighbourhoods and large villas on narrow cobbled streets.
Porto is just the perfect size to explore on foot. You’ll enjoy wandering down its alleyways full of history and nostalgia. An evening walk along the Douro River, visiting the vibrant Mercado do Bolhão, or sampling its renowned Port wine are just some of the many things you can do in this fascinating city.
